size (Interface)
Syntax
size bytes;
Hierarchy Level
[edit accounting-options file filename]
Description
Specify attributes of an accounting-data log file.
Options
bytes—Maximum
size of each log file, in bytes, kilobytes (KB), megabytes (MB), or
gigabytes (GB). When a log file (for example, profilelog) reaches its maximum size, it is renamed profilelog.0, then profilelog.1, and so on, until the maximum number
of log files is reached. Then the oldest log file is overwritten.
If you do not specify a size, the file is closed, archived, and renamed
when the time specified for the transfer interval is exceeded.
Syntax:
xto specify bytes,xk to specify KB,xm to specify MB,xg to specify GB
Range: 256 KB through 1 GB
